Association of Systemic Immune-Inflammation Index with Cognitive Impairment and Magnetic Resonance Imaging Markers in Patients with CADASIL

2026-01-16

Abstract excerpt

<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> <h4>Background</h4> Cerebral autosomal dominant arteriopathy with subcortical infarcts and leukoencephalopathy (CADASIL) is a monogenic hereditary cerebral small vessel disease (CSVD). Existing studies have confirmed that it is caused by mutations in the NOTCH3 gene, but the specific mechanisms underlying its pathogenesis and progression remain elusive.
